12 if ARM64
13 config POSITION_INDEPENDENT
14 bool "Generate position-independent pre-relocation code"
15 help
16 U-Boot expects to be linked to a specific hard-coded address, and to
17 be loaded to and run from that address. This option lifts that
18 restriction, thus allowing the code to be loaded to and executed
19 from almost any address. This logic relies on the relocation
20 information that is embedded into the binary to support U-Boot
21 relocating itself to the top-of-RAM later during execution.
22 endif

47 # If set, the workarounds for these ARM errata are applied early during U-Boot
48 # startup. Note that in general these options force the workarounds to be
49 # applied; no CPU-type/version detection exists, unlike the similar options in
50 # the Linux kernel. Do not set these options unless they apply! Also note that
51 # the following can be machine specific errata. These do have ability to
52 # provide rudimentary version and machine specific checks, but expect no
53 # product checks:
54 # CONFIG_ARM_ERRATA_430973
55 # CONFIG_ARM_ERRATA_454179
56 # CONFIG_ARM_ERRATA_621766
57 # CONFIG_ARM_ERRATA_798870
58 # CONFIG_ARM_ERRATA_801819

212 config ARM_SMCCC
213 bool "Support for ARM SMC Calling Convention (SMCCC)"
214 depends on CPU_V7 || ARM64
215 select ARM_PSCI_FW
216 help
217 Say Y here if you want to enable ARM SMC Calling Convention.
218 This should be enabled if U-Boot needs to communicate with system
219 firmware (for example, PSCI) according to SMCCC.
220
221 config SEMIHOSTING
222 bool "support boot from semihosting"
223 help
224 In emulated environments, semihosting is a way for
225 the hosted environment to call out to the emulator to
226 retrieve files from the host machine.
227
228 config SYS_THUMB_BUILD
229 bool "Build U-Boot using the Thumb instruction set"
230 depends on !ARM64
231 help
232 Use this flag to build U-Boot using the Thumb instruction set for
233 ARM architectures. Thumb instruction set provides better code
234 density. For ARM architectures that support Thumb2 this flag will
235 result in Thumb2 code generated by GCC.
